### Windows Notes
-Windows support is still a [work-in-progress](https://github.com/mitchellh/ghostty/issues/437).
+Windows support is still a [work-in-progress](https://github.com/ghostty-org/ghostty/issues/437).
The current status is that a bare bones glfw-based build _works_! The experience
with this build is super minimal: there are no native experiences, only a
single window is supported, no tabs, etc. Therefore, the current status is
simply that the core terminal experience works.
If you want to help with Windows development, please see the
-[tracking issue](https://github.com/mitchellh/ghostty/issues/437). We plan
+[tracking issue](https://github.com/ghostty-org/ghostty/issues/437). We plan
on vastly improving this experience over time.
